| Smart Manufacturing Engineer |
Design, implement, and maintain advanced manufacturing systems, leveraging automation and data analytics for enhanced efficiency. High demand for problem-solving and innovation skills. |
| Robotics and Automation Technician |
Install, maintain, and troubleshoot robotic systems and automation equipment in smart factories. Expertise in PLC programming and industrial robotics is crucial. |
| Digital Manufacturing Manager |
Lead and manage digital transformation initiatives within manufacturing organizations, overseeing data integration and process optimization. Strong leadership and strategic thinking skills are essential. |
| Data Analyst, Smart Manufacturing |
Analyze large datasets from smart manufacturing systems to identify trends, improve efficiency, and optimize processes. Proficiency in data visualization and statistical analysis is vital. |
| Smart Factory Consultant |
Advise manufacturing companies on the implementation and optimization of smart manufacturing technologies and strategies. A broad understanding of industry best practices is required. |
